Danish study links road noise to Parkinson's risk

A Danish study of 3 million people over 18 years found that long-term exposure to road traffic noise increases the risk of developing Parkinson's disease. Each 11.5-decibel increase in noise at the loudest side of a home was associated with a 3% higher risk. The findings were published in JAMA Neurology.

Study Methodology

Researchers from Denmark used a scientific model to calculate actual noise levels at each home since 1990, rather than relying on surveys. They measured noise on the loudest side (usually facing the street) and the quietest side (often facing a courtyard), then calculated a 10-year rolling average for each person, even if they moved. The team used the Danish National Patient Registry to identify all Parkinson's diagnoses over 18 years, adjusting for age, sex, income, and air pollution.

Key Findings

The study found a clear link between long-term traffic noise exposure and increased Parkinson's risk. For every 11.5-decibel increase in noise on the loudest side, risk rose by 3%. In the bedroom area, the association was stronger: each 8.9-decibel increase was linked to a 4% higher risk. Access to a quieter side of the home reduced risk: a difference of at least 10 decibels between the quietest and loudest sides was associated with lower risk for those exposed to noise above 50 decibels.

Implications for Urban Planning

The researchers stated that traffic noise in residential areas is not just a comfort issue but a previously overlooked risk factor for Parkinson's. They suggest that urban planners could design quieter neighborhoods by placing bedrooms and living rooms away from busy roads. Parkinson's disease currently affects over 8.5 million people worldwide and is the second most common brain disease.

What's Next

The findings may prompt further research into noise mitigation strategies for urban areas. It remains unclear whether specific noise reduction measures, such as soundproofing or traffic rerouting, can effectively lower Parkinson's incidence.
